Emscripten is an LLVM/Clang-based compiler that compiles C and C++ source code to WebAssembly (or to a subset of JavaScript known as asm.js, its original compilation target before the advent of WebAssembly in 2017), primarily for execution in web browsers. If we don’t specify this, Emscripten will just output asm.js, as it does by default.-o hello.html — Specifies that we want Emscripten to generate an HTML page to run our code in (and a filename to use), as well as the wasm module and the JavaScript "glue" code to compile and instantiate the wasm so it can be used in the web environment. Emscripten Compiler Frontend (emcc) uses Clang to convert C/C++ files to LLVM bitcode, and Fastcomp (Emscripten’s Compiler Core — an LLVM backend) to compile the bitcode to JavaScript. Now, using the terminal window you used to enter the Emscripten compiler environment, navigate to the same directory as your hello.c file, and run the following command: emcc hello.c -s WASM = 1-o hello.html; The options we’ve passed in with the command are as follows:-s WASM=1 — Specifies that we want wasm output.
